Seeking grant of anticipatory bail - evasion of tax - illegal transportation - from the material collected by the prosecution , prima facie, it is not established that the applicant committed the offence under Sections 420, 467, 468, 471 read with Section 34 of I.P.C, the benefit of Section 438 of the Cr.P.C. extended to the applicant. - Bail granted - HC
